The Competency Coordinator is responsible for overseeing the coordination and delivery of the competency management system, which includes organising the department induction for new operations personnel, organising structured training and assessing the competency of operations personnel to ensure they are working safely and in a proper manner following standard operating procedures to produce outputs that meet all customer and business requirements and specifications.
The role:
As a Competency Coordinator, you will help drive our goals by:
- Planning the induction process for new operations personnel into the department and organizing initial training in collaboration with production, HR, and Technical L&D teams.
- Writing/coordinating training plans, training assessments and assurance assessments alongside technical teams; ensuring safety and quality critical processes have defined competencies and are run correctly.
- Developing and planning a robust and structured shop floor-based training program for induction and production processes. Training to be carried out by the relevant department personnel. Ensuring technical training is delivered by personnel who have completed the JM Trainer course.
- Coordinating and conducting scheduled assurance assessments of the program in collaboration with competent assessors.
- Supporting the writing and maintenance/updates of standard operating procedures and training documentation to constantly meet the needs of the business, ensuring that high-risk documents are prioritized.
- Adhering to Life Saving Policies, following Site Safety Rules and working safely to EHS best practices as a mandatory condition of employment.
- Building and maintaining the competency management system (Kahuna/Power Apps), including Initial Training and Assurance in collaboration with Technical L&D team.
- Completing regular auditing of training and assessments to provide internal verification. Conduct weekly shop floor walkthroughs and perform spot checks to ensure progress and compliance with quality standards and operational procedures; Identify and report any deviations from quality standards, recommending corrective actions where necessary.
- Measuring adherence to training plan and regularly reporting competency management KPI’s to the local Production Manager via tiered meetings.
- Managing the process for re-training following non-assurance.
- Working collaboratively with Managers and Front-Line Leaders to ensure all training delivered is in line with the on-going operational plan and all training needs are fulfilled through the support and coordination of cross-training programs or the development of new training programs.
- Supporting continuous improvement and transformational efforts on site as part of the team. These include, but are not limited to, implementation and sustainability of improvements; adoption and adherence to JMPS tools and methodologies; and adoption and adherence to new software implementation / updates or applications aligned with production roles (i.e. Orchestrate, caq, Daily Management App, Tier dashboards) to meet the strategic needs of the business.
- Maintaining own expertise by keeping up to date with new processes, updates, and changes.
- Supporting the maintenance of training matrices for production personnel.
- Completing all other tasks as assigned by manager.
